Simple steps can reduce risk:
- Stay well hydrated
- Use medications only as directed
- Avoid mixing drugs or supplements without medical advice
- Get routine blood work if you take long-term medications
- Inform your doctor about all supplements you use
The Bottom Line
Just because something is common or available without a prescription doesn’t mean it’s harmless. Kidney damage often develops quietly, but early awareness and medical guidance can make a major difference.
